What Exactly is an AI Receptionist for Tradesmen?
An virtual assistant for trades is an advanced AI-powered virtual assistant designed specifically to handle customer communications and administrative tasks for businesses in the trade sector. Unlike simple answering machines, these sophisticated systems utilise nat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ning to understand, interpret, and respond to customer queries intelligently. Think of it as a highly efficient, always-on member of your team, capable of managing a wide array of front-office duties without human intervention.
These AI tools can field incoming calls, responding to frequently asked questions about services, pricing, and availability. They can accurately screen potential leads, gathering essential information before passing on qualified enquiries to the relevant tradesperson. Beyond just answering calls, an AI Receptionist can manage automated booking systems, allowing clients to schedule appointments directly based on real-time availability. This eliminates the back-and-forth often associated with manual scheduling. The system can also send automated appointment reminders, reducing no-shows, and follow-up messages to collect feedback or confirm job completion. Efficient Call Screening and Lead Qualification
An AI Receptionist excels at filtering calls, ensuring that tradesmen only spend time on genuinely qualified leads. The AI can ask pre-defined questions to gather critical information, such as the nature of the job, location, urgency, and budget. This process allows the system to identify serious enquiries and flag urgent issues, directing them appropriately. Less critical calls, like general information requests or spam, can be handled entirely by the AI, saving valuable time. Integration with Existing Tools
For an AI Receptionist to be truly effective, it must integrate seamlessly with a tradesman's existing digital ecosystem. This often includes CRM software, calendar applications (like Google Calendar or Outlook), and job management platforms. Robust AI solutions offer APIs or direct plugins that facilitate this integration, ensuring that customer data, booking information, and communication logs are synchronised across all systems. Customisation for Trade-Specific Needs
Each trade has its unique terminology, service offerings, and customer queries. A generic AI solution falls short. A successful automated booking system must be highly customisable to understand and respond accurately to trade-specific language. This involves training the AI with relevant industry jargon, common service requests (e.g., "boiler service," "fuse box repair," "leak detection"), and pricing structures. Data Security and Privacy
Handling customer information, including contact details and job specifics, requires stringent data security and privacy measures. When implementing an AI Receptionist, it's crucial to choose a provider that adheres to data protection regulations like GDPR. This includes secure data storage, encrypted communications, and clear policies on how customer data is processed and used. Tradesmen must ensure their AI solution protects sensitive information to maintain customer trust and comply with legal requirements.
